This is a common practice at all schools. They have to send notification via mail to make sure applicants get their decision (e-mail...somewhat unreliable and less 'official"), and they'd rather tell you that you were rejected only once rather than many times. You're also more likely to reply immediately to an email message rather that a physical letter... and again, they'd rather not hear from you after you've been rejected.

If you're really interested, I'd just let it continue on until waitlist time. Sinai is somewhat unique in the waitlist game because they do rank students. I.e. you don't need to necessarily send an update letters or any "begging" emails, because it doesn't matter too much. If you hear, you hear, and you're in. If you don't, you don't.
